A young woman with recurrent acute pyelonephritis has E. coli isolated from midstream urine. Adhesion studies show that the strain binds specifically to globoside (P blood group antigen) on uroepithelial cells. Which adhesin accounts for this tropism?
- A Type 1 fimbriae
- B P fimbriae (Gal-Gal pili) ✓
- C Dr fimbriae recognizing decay-accelerating factor
- D Bundle-forming pilus
Explanation
Uropathogenic E. coli strains causing pyelonephritis carry P fimbriae (pyelonephritis-associated pili), which recognize the Gal-alpha1-4-Gal disaccharide of the P blood group antigen globoside on renal epithelial cells. This receptor specificity explains why individuals expressing higher levels of P antigen are more susceptible to pyelonephritis. Type 1 fimbriae bind mannose residues and contribute mainly to cystitis and bladder colonization, not upper tract tropism.
